MCCOY, SHIRLEE
TRACKING JUSTICE

Little boy lost

In the night, a young boy goes missing from his bedroom. Police detective Austin Black assures desperate single mother Eva Billows that he'll find her son. He has to, so he can put to rest his own harrowing memories. With his search and rescue bloodhound, Justice, Austin searches every inch of Sagebrush, Texas. And when Eva insists on helping, Austin can't turn her away. Eva trusts no one, especially police, but this time, Austin -- and Justice -- won't let her down.

Tracking Justice is the first book in the Texas K-9 Unit continuity series. I missed the first couple of books back in 2013 so I'm super excited to have had the opportunity to read Austin and Justice's story! How can you not love a suspense with a bloodhound hero?! And his handler is pretty cool too. :-)

Austin's a dedicated K-9 officer who has seen a lot in his career. Enough to know that he can't afford to become personally involved in a search. But somehow Eva gets past his defenses as she doggedly refuses to be left behind. Frustration turns to admiration and a grudging respect for the determined single mom and it isn't long before Austin is falling hard. Eva's wary though -- prickly and guarded, with a past history that makes it hard to trust both cops and men. Great romantic tension explodes off the page as danger draws closer and an intriguing web of mysteries beg to be solved. A page-turning delight!
